| Career Roles | Key Responsibilities |
|---|---|
| Domestic Violence Advocate | Provide support and resources to survivors of domestic violence |
| Domestic Violence Educator | Raise awareness and educate communities about domestic violence prevention |
| Domestic Violence Counselor | Offer counseling and therapy to individuals affected by domestic violence |
| Domestic Violence Program Coordinator | Manage and oversee domestic violence prevention programs and initiatives |
